Interesting Names on the Trade Market
Per mlb4u.com
Adam LaRoche, 1B--Atlanta Braves Posted: 01:13 PM - Nov 20, 06 Braves offered him to the Pirates as they likely sought Mike Gonzalez/Chris Duffy. The Pirates were only willing to offer John Grabow and Nate McLouth....The source of this rumor was Bucco Blog. http://buccoblog.mlblogs.com/my_webl...erest_in_.html Scott Shields, RHRP--Los Angeles Angels of Anaheim Posted: 12:42 PM - Nov 20, 06 After signing Justin Speier, Shields becomes more expendable in a trade for a power bat. Miguel Tejada and Manny Ramirez could be among the Angels' top targets. The Angels also will make Brendan Donnelly available in trades and may non-tender him in December.... The source of this rumor was Peter Gammons. http://insider.espn.go.com/espn/blog...dgammons_peter Lastings Milledge, CF--New York Mets Posted: 09:53 PM - Nov 19, 06 Mets could be prepared to trade him after signing Moises Alou. They are seeking to deal him as part of package for pitching and have talked with the White Sox and Rangers. Braves may have interest, but the Marlins are not interested. Rockies interested and would have to offer a package including Jason Jennings to get him.... http://www.newsday.com/sports/baseba...ball-headlines Javier Vazquez, RHSP--Chicago White Sox Posted: 12:29 PM - Nov 20, 06 White Sox shopping him, Mark Buerhle, Freddy Garcia, Heath Phillips and Jay Marshall. Jon Garland and Jose Contreras could also attract interest. Rangers are discussing a deal with the White Sox to acquire him for a package that could include Nick Masset or John Danks.... The source of this rumor was Chicago Tribune. Jon Garland, RHSP--Chicago White Sox Posted: 02:14 PM - Nov 19, 06 White Sox are shopping him. Rangers were close to acquiring him in a package that would have included John Danks at one point, but both teams decided not to pull the trigger. Brian Anderson could also be involved in the deal. The Orioles among other remain in talks with the White Sox.... Nov 19, 06. The source of this rumor was Ken Rosenthal. Andruw Jones, CF--Atlanta Braves Posted: 10:55 AM - Nov 18, 06 Braves may be willing to move him for pitching. Moving him would create much needed salary space and would allow the Braves to bring in a significant return for a player that may be out of their price range when he becomes a free agent next year. He has a complete no-trade clause as a 10-5 player. White Sox interested. Braves may be shopping him to the Angels and seeking Ervin Santana and Nick Adenhart in return..... The source of this rumor was Halos Heaven. Tim Hudson, RHSP--Atlanta Braves Posted: 01:28 PM - Nov 19, 06 Rangers interested. Orioles are in discussions with the Braves about a Hudson deal. The Orioles are willing to give up Hayden Penn as part of a package to acquire Hudson, but not Adam Loewen.... The source of this rumor was Buster Olney. Jason Jennings, RHSP--Colorado Rockies Posted: 09:54 AM - Nov 18, 06 Rockies shopping him, though they may hold onto him until mid-season when he may potentially have more value. Rockies also discussing a long-term contract extension with him and have offered a 3-year, $21M deal, but he is seeking a whole lot more. Astros interested and the Rockies covet Chris Burke. Twins (Jesse Crain), Cubs (Michael Wuertz and Felix Pie) and Rangers (C.J. Wilson) interested. Mariners, Yankees and Mets also interested. Cubs are unwilling to move Rich Hill, whom the Rockies covet, for him.... The source of this rumor was Denver Post. Freddy Garcia, RHSP--Chicago White Sox Posted: 11:17 PM - Nov 17, 06 Angels are willing to move Ervin Santana as part of a package to acquire him. Rangers and Mets also interested. Rangers may be willing to move Akinori Otsuka, John Danks and Nick Masset for Garcia or Javier Vazquez. The Rangers could also offer Otsuka to the Braves for Horacio Ramirez, whom the Padres may also have interest in, or Tim Hudson.... The source of this rumor was the Chicago Tribune. Rocco Baldelli, RF--Tampa Bay Devil Rays Posted: 07:25 PM - Nov 16, 06 Marlins hope to acquire him for their young starters. Phils rejected an offer of Baldelli for Cole Hamels. D-Rays could ask for the Angels' Ervin Santana or the Dodgers' Chad Billingsley in talks with their respective teams. Rockies interested.... The source of this rumor was Ken Rosenthal. |
